Output e59cc920a34b803c15f3a7b7ca8150cdd543e94c6c897adc9a1885538bea36a2:3

value
490560
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38375271e3a845a9207e1b45015b5c9690e4ffc2 OP_EQUALVERIFY OP_CHECKSIG
address
168F7az8ACWxntNqL1FathoKTbgK17GVft
transaction
e59cc920a34b803c15f3a7b7ca8150cdd543e94c6c897adc9a1885538bea36a2
confirmations
647207
spent
true